426.160 Personal property -- Time and place of sale -- Advertisement.

Personal property may be sold at or in the vicinity of the place of levy in ten days after the levy. The time and place of sale and a description of the property shall be advertised, by posting written or printed notices ten days preceding the sale at three of the most public places in the vicinity of the place of sale, and by newspaper notice if required by KRS 426.560.
